95 F150 351W True dual exhaust pics+video

If any of you plan on straight piping your truck with the 351W this is how it will sound... My truck is a 95 f150 ext. cab 4x4 with the 351w and E40D trans. it is EFI and i had it true dualed (meaning each manifold has its own pipe) with 2 1/2 inch piping all the way in 4 1/2" stainless steel slash cut rolled tips. It is pretty darn loud figuring it dos not have cats. or any mufflers even with the restrictive stock manifolds. I have been pulled over twice so far here in franklin, TN. Of course every truck here in TN is loud so they dont bother writing tickets. Both officers told me the reason they almost ALWAYS will pull over anyone with a loud truck/car is an excuse to check there record so if you do this to your truck stay out of trouble because it will draw attention. As far as pricing gos it costed me around $350 bucks not including the tips which were i beleive $60-$75 bucks a piece. I did notice a big diffrence how the truck ran after i did this (it had the stock exhaust on previously) it runs much better and i can tell it breathes much better. The link is to the exhaust video.
